NSF International has certified the first drinking water pitcher to reduce arsenic V (pentavalent arsenic) to NSF/ANSI 53: Drinking Water Treatment Units – Health Effects. This certification verifies that MicroCeramics’ NanoNose Pitcher Filter System filters the water to reduce arsenic to, at or below the 10-ppb health advisory levels set by US EPA and the World Health Organization (WHO). NSF also certified the Midea-NanoNose filtration cartridge to NSF/ANSI 53.
